Prince Harry Celebrates the 5th Anniversary of #InvictusGames
A post from Harry and Meghan's Instagram account
today, accompanying a short video in which Prince Harry answers questions about his favourite parts (and not so favourite parts) from the past 5 years of the Invictus Games.
Harry talks fondly about his memories and describes what
he is looking forward to when the games take place in the Netherlands next
year between May 9th and 16th, and his hopes for the games in the future.
The posts states:
Today marks the 5-year anniversary of the #InvictusGames! These games have made it possible for thousands of wounded and injured servicemen and women to use the power of sport to rehabilitate themselves and those around them, while inspiring people all over the world.
Thank you to everyone who has played a part in the Invictus movement, from you the competitors and your families, to the thousands of volunteers and supporters - you have all guarded the Invictus spirit, while creating a wider understanding and respect for those who serve their country at home or abroad. Thank you for the inspiration, thank you for the laughs and thank you for the memories! I’m so proud of everything we’ve achieved together. Once served always serving! - The Duke of Sussex
@WeAreInvictusGames was founded by The Duke of Sussex in 2014 after he saw the power of sport in recovery while visiting the warrior games in Colorado Springs USA. The Duke was so moved by what he witnessed, he felt inspired to expand this concept on a global scale. Since then this non-profit organisation has staged games in London π¬π§ Orlando πΊπΈ Toronto π¨π¦ and Sydney π¦πΊ and next year’s games will be held in The Hague π³π± in May 2020.
